Lithium prophylaxis of prednisone psychosis: a case report. 1983

F C Goggans, and L J Weisberg, and L M Koran

The authors describe a case in which lithium may have prevented a relapse of prednisone-related psychosis in a patient who required chronic steroid therapy for severe pulmonary disease. The literature supporting the use of lithium for this indication is reviewed and suggestions for further research are made.
